Output dfab062816c726b6d8470ea115d42711a34ce90e2b902c90d8d22fe97628eb91:1

value
6042043
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c697e28fcbd27c3c3ed6ae833e8f6cc8f968819c OP_EQUALVERIFY OP_CHECKSIG
address
1K74k8zCuB8oTTXQznr2bEhg7m89swezMz
transaction
dfab062816c726b6d8470ea115d42711a34ce90e2b902c90d8d22fe97628eb91
confirmations
323207
spent
true